Onboarding: Fleet Fuel-Usage Report

Hey, new on-call folks — the weekly fuel report for the Rovago fleet runs Sunday nights. If it fails, it's almost always a stale materialized view, so refresh that first. The job reads straight from the telemetry warehouse, which you can reach with the connection string below.

database URL for bahop-yagep: mssql://sildor_svc:35ha7jz@db-fb6d.nelvrodyn.example:5432/casath

Subject: Key rotation — Vinebright drift-correction service

Hi all,

As part of the sensor drift patch you're reviewing, we rotated the credentials for the Vinebright calibration service. The old key stops working Friday. The controller's drift-correction loop now authenticates per polling cycle, so please verify the retry path handles 401s cleanly. For your review environment, the new key is below.

service key, tafog-fajop: kto11_qcz7hs8cjIG

## FieldLink Gateway — Telemetry Backlog Runbook

When Dunmoor Equipment customers report stale dashboards, the usual cause is a backlog in the FieldLink ingestion queue. Verify first that the gateway pods are healthy and that the broker reports consumer lag under five minutes. If lag is normal but dashboards remain stale, the fault is almost always in the readings database: check for long-running vacuum jobs or lock contention on the `machine_readings` table. To inspect directly, open a session with the connection string below.

primary connection of baweg-kagug = mysql://fenys_svc:CnALw69@db-056e.norvanet.test:5432/rusvan

**02:47 — Backfill scheduler stalled.** The Nightloom scheduler stopped dispatching partition jobs after a plugin returned a malformed cron spec. Queue depth climbed to 14k before paging fired. Root cause: the validator accepted the spec but the dispatcher choked on it. Plugin authors: malformed specs are now rejected at registration, not at dispatch, so test against the stricter validator before your next release. Jobs were replayed by 05:10 with no data loss. The patched scheduler ran under the build recorded below.

pipeline stamp: htk3_20a